2014-02-10 3 views
-1

Я хочу знать, как сделать приложение для Android, чтобы пользователь заходил и его/ее информация будет сохранена.Сохранение данных на android

Мне нужно знать, что и где - лучший способ сохранить эти данные.

Я хочу сохранить его так, чтобы друг мог «найти» меня.

Как создать базу данных следующим образом?

Кому-то еще, как и его другу, нужно получить его имя. Я имею в виду, как это:

  • Вы регистрируетесь в
  • Программа дает уникальное имя..
  • Это имя необходимо сэкономить.
  • Друг хочет связаться с кем-то, чтобы он написал это имя на вкладке поиска, и он получил свою информацию. Это нужно сделать через Wi-Fi соединение.
+0

Следуйте за этим [link] (http://developer.android.com/guide/topics/data/data-storage.html) – Kunu

+0

Редактировать сообщение, Это не совсем понятно. – Iker

+0

Вы можете использовать хранилище данных SharedPreferences ...http://developer.android.com/reference/android/content/SharedPreferences.html –

ответ

0

Есть несколько способов сохранения и загрузки данных в вашем Android приложение

  • Общие предпочтения Хранить частные примитивные данные в пар ключ-значение.
  • Внутреннее хранилище Храните личные данные в памяти устройства.
  • Внешнее хранилище Хранить общедоступные данные на общем внешнем хранилище.
  • SQLite Базы данных Хранить структурированные данные в частной базе данных.
  • Сетевое подключение Храните данные в сети с помощью собственного сетевого сервера.

У всех есть свои профи и con, но для сохранения информации о регистрации пользователя. Я бы пошел на SQLite Db или sharedpreferences. (Зависит, если вы хотите сохранить несколько пользователей на 1 устройство)

Более подробную информацию можно найти на android developer page о Shared Preferences или SQL lite DB

Кажется, вы достаточно новое для разработки Android. Вышеупомянутый веб-сайт является вашим первым веб-сайтом при создании вашего первого приложения, прочтите веб-сайт ENTIRE. Удачи!

Возможно, вам нужны точные ответы и фрагменты кода для очень большой части вашего приложения, это не то место, где переполнение стека. Вы должны хотя бы попробовать это самостоятельно, прочитайте на каком-то материале. и если вы застряли и не знаете, почему что-то не работает, вы можете вернуться. Снова попробуйте любой из вышеперечисленных методов сохранения и загрузки данных в Android-приложении.

Смежные вопросы